Wayne Carey: The Truth Hurts? Posted by Team Matt & Jo 28 October, 2009 - 9:13 AM

Wayne Carey joined Matt and Jo in the studio to talk about his new book. It's called 'The Truth Hurts' and claims to be an honest account of his life to date; warts and all.

After freeing himself from the influence of drugs and alcohol, Matt & Jo wanted to get to the real story of Wayne's past actions and his current beliefs about women, drugs and the choices he's made.
